Brief summary
The primary purpose of this study was to determine the optimal dose of ASP5354 for ureter visualization in participants undergoing laparoscopic/minimally invasive colorectal surgery This study also investigated the safety, tolerability and the pharmacokinetics of ASP5354 in participants undergoing laparoscopic/minimally invasive colorectal surgery.
Detailed description
Participants were randomly assigned at each dose level (dose A, B, C). During a standard minimally invasive surgery, visualization of the surgical field was assessed following the placement of the near infrared fluorescence (NIR F) imaging system proximal to the ureter of interest and then ASP5354 was administered. Based on Visualization Review Committee (VRC) review of the initial 3 dose levels, if none of the doses selected had visualization, then additional two dose levels (dose D and E) was planned to be added; if 1 dose selected has visualization, then the dose level D was planned to be added. The dose level F was planned to be added if only the dose E level has visualization.

Outcome results
Percentage of Participants With Successful Anatomical Visualization of the Index Ureter(s)
The anatomical visualization of the index ureter(s) was assessed by the investigator intraoperatively using a binary Yes or No question on the ability to visualize the ureter and was assessed as successful, if both 30 minutes after pudexacianinium chloride dosing and at end of surgery the visualization was assessed as positive (Yes)/successful. For imputation of missing values at 30 minutes after pudexacianinium chloride administration, the nearest time points before and after the 30 minutes was considered. If both time points (before and after 30 minutes) were successful, 30 minutes anatomical visualization was imputed as successful. If both time points were not successful, then 30 minutes anatomical visualization was imputed as not successful, and all other cases were not imputed.
Time frame: 30 minutes postdose through end of surgery (on day 1)
Population: FAS Population
| Arm | Measure | Value (NUMBER) |
|---|---|---|
| Pudexacianinium Chloride - Dose Level A | Percentage of Participants With Successful Anatomical Visualization of the Index Ureter(s) | 66.7 percentage of participants |
| Pudexacianinium Chloride - Dose Level B | Percentage of Participants With Successful Anatomical Visualization of the Index Ureter(s) | 100.0 percentage of participants |
| Pudexacianinium Chloride - Dose Level C | Percentage of Participants With Successful Anatomical Visualization of the Index Ureter(s) | 100.0 percentage of participants |
| Pudexacianinium Chloride - Dose Level B - Dose Expansion | Percentage of Participants With Successful Anatomical Visualization of the Index Ureter(s) | 66.7 percentage of participants |
